Output c23f3942fa3e9f68d1b69b7538e072f87fad15fb537660ff8a56940ffb6d1fe0:0

value
1824003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c6c9f297e8a0d1bd5349a2a72d43cbdbfdde43 OP_EQUAL
address
39EhUNAwLheVTUyFQZM4Xe5239Lp3nZCwW
transaction
c23f3942fa3e9f68d1b69b7538e072f87fad15fb537660ff8a56940ffb6d1fe0
confirmations
319168
spent
true